How much do design engineer jobs pay per year?

As of May 28, 2026, the average yearly pay for design engineer in Redmond, WA is $98,723.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$76,200.00 and $110,300.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What Is a Design Engineer?

Design engineers develop ideas for new products and determine ways to improve existing products. As a design engineer, you put a creative perspective on your technical engineering knowledge to perform your job duties, which include creating sketches of design ideas and using Computer-Aided Design (CAD) software to generate plans for prototypes. To ensure the product is viable, you also evaluate other aspects of the product design, such as safety, cost, sustainability, aesthetics, and user experience. You collaborate with a team of technicians and other engineers to run tests, troubleshoot problems, and ultimately produce a newly designed product.

What are the key skills and qualifications needed to thrive as a Design Engineer, and why are they important?

To thrive as a Design Engineer, you need a solid background in engineering principles, CAD software proficiency, and a relevant engineering degree. Familiarity with tools like SolidWorks, AutoCAD, and simulation software, along with certifications such as Professional Engineer (PE), are commonly required. Creativity, problem-solving, and effective communication are standout soft skills for collaborating with teams and translating ideas into workable designs. These abilities ensure innovative, efficient, and manufacturable solutions that meet both technical and client requirements.

How does a Design Engineer typically collaborate with other departments during a project?

Design Engineers regularly work alongside teams such as manufacturing, quality assurance, and product management to ensure that designs are both innovative and feasible for production. Collaboration often involves participating in cross-functional meetings, reviewing prototypes, and incorporating feedback from various stakeholders. This teamwork is essential to address technical and practical challenges early in the design process, which ultimately helps in delivering a successful product to market. Strong communication and adaptability are key skills for thriving in this collaborative environment.

What does a Design Engineer do?

A Design Engineer is responsible for creating and developing new products, systems, or structures by combining engineering principles with creative design. They use computer-aided design (CAD) software to produce detailed drawings and specifications, working closely with other engineers and teams to ensure functionality, safety, and cost-effectiveness. Design Engineers are involved in every stage of product development, from initial concept through prototyping, testing, and final production. Their work often requires problem-solving skills, technical knowledge, and the ability to communicate ideas clearly.

What is the difference between Design Engineer vs Mechanical Engineer?

AspectDesign EngineerMechanical Engineer
Required CredentialsBachelor's in Engineering, Design certifications often preferredBachelor's in Mechanical Engineering, Professional Engineer (PE) license optional
Work EnvironmentDesign offices, CAD software, project planningManufacturing plants, labs, fieldwork, CAD and testing
Employer & Industry UsageProduct design firms, automotive, aerospace, consumer goodsManufacturing, automotive, aerospace, energy sectors

Design Engineers focus on creating and developing product designs using CAD tools, while Mechanical Engineers often work on the broader application, testing, and manufacturing of mechanical systems. Both roles require engineering degrees, but Design Engineers typically emphasize design skills and software proficiency, whereas Mechanical Engineers may engage more in analysis and system integration.

General Job Description

A Design Engineer at Dogwood Industries provides a critical role in breaking down customer requirements and customizing a solution using standard details and engineered solutions.  Working with in-house and 3rd party design team members, the Design Engineer documents solutions in AutoCAD 2D and 3D software and prepares project documents for client and Manufacturing Team customers. A Dogwood Design Engineer will thrive in a fast-paced challenging environment and exhibit excellent time management and problem-solving skills. A successful candidate will have experience as a Design Engineer within the architectural, engineering, and construction industries. 


Duties & Responsibilities

  • Create AutoCAD drawing sets inclusive of structural, architectural, and product specific design features
  • Defines project requirements from product/project development through order entry, manufacturing, and delivery
  • Develops and maintains product standards to fulfill customer requirements
  • Performs product research and specifies materials and components to meet requirements
  • Conducts material take offs and develops BOMs and details for procurement
  • Detail-oriented and able to extract critical information from specifications
  • Reads and understands technical information
  • Professional approach in working with third party engineers, project teams, and departments
  • Serves as a technical resource to support manufacturing and installation activities by addressing engineering and technical challenges in real-time
  • Fluent in the use of Office, SharePoint, and Adobe applications
  • Other duties as assigned

Requirements

  •  Fluent in AutoCAD and/or Revit
  • Two years' experience with a Bachelor's Degree or 5+ years of experience w/out a degree
  • Experience working in construction or industrial production (mining, oil & gas, etc.)
  • Ability to read, write and speak English fluently
  •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ills
  • Experience with pdf editing software such as BlueBeam and/or Adobe

Physical Requirements/Work Environment
This position requires moderate physical activity, primarily in an office environment but may include visits to the manufacturing facilities or jobsites to collaborate and inspect materials.  To perform the essential functions of this job, the employee is regularly seated at a computer desk with the option to stand, is utilizing the telephone frequently, and participating in meetings with colleagues, clients, third party vendors, etc. There are stairs in the office. In the factory setting, you may inspect and handle materials and be exposed to shop elements such as noise, dust, fumes, and odors.
